What does "sprinkler" mean?

  1. noun A device that sprays water over a lawn or garden.
    "The kids ran through the sprinkler on the hot afternoon."
  2. noun A ceiling-mounted device that automatically sprays water to put out a fire.
    "The sprinkler system activated as soon as it detected smoke."
